Finding the ideal size for a quantum dot – pv magazine USA
New research describes an algorithm that can calculate the ideal characteristics for a quantum dot to maximize cell efficiency.

From pv magazine Global
Quantum dots, crystal structures measuring just a few nanometers, are widely investigated for their potential to boost solar cell efficiencies by acting as a “light sensitizer” capable of absorbing and transferring light to another molecule. The process is known as “light fusion” and it enables an existing solar cell to absorb parts of the light spectrum with energy lower than its bandgap.
